如何配置OpenVPN以实现强大的加密保护

在现代网络环境中,加密已成为保护个人隐私和数据安全的重要手段。使用OpenVPN进行VPN(虚拟专用网络)设置,是实现数据传输加密的有效方法。本文将详细介绍如何配置OpenVPN以确保数据传输的安全。

什么是OpenVPN?

OpenVPN是一种开源的VPN解决方案,它使用安全协议提供安全的网络连接。OpenVPN可通过互联网建立加密通道,使用户能够安全地访问网络资源。其主要特性包括:

  • 强大的加密和身份验证功能
  • 支持各种平台(Windows、Mac、Linux等)
  • 灵活的配置选项
  • 易于扩展和维护

OpenVPN的工作原理

OpenVPN使用了SSL/TLS协议,进行密钥交换和数据加密。具体而言,它通过以下步骤工作:

  1. 建立连接:客户端和服务器建立连接,并交换证书。
  2. 身份验证:通过提供密钥和证书进行身份验证。
  3. 加密传输:使用对称加密算法对数据进行加密,确保数据的安全性。
  4. 数据传输:经过加密的数据在客户端和服务器之间进行安全传输。

OpenVPN加密设置步骤

在进行OpenVPN加密设置时,需要注意以下几个步骤:

1. 安装OpenVPN

在使用OpenVPN之前,您需要先安装OpenVPN客户端。可以从OpenVPN的官方网站下载适合您操作系统的版本。

2. 配置OpenVPN服务器

  • 下载配置文件:从您的VPN服务提供商下载配置文件,通常是一个.ovpn文件。
  • 编辑配置文件:使用文本编辑器打开.ovpn文件,检查以下几项:
    • 服务器地址
    • 端口号
    • 使用的加密算法(例如AES-256-CBC)
    • 证书和密钥路径

3. 设置加密参数

在OpenVPN配置文件中,您可以通过添加以下参数来配置加密设置:

  • cipher:设置数据加密算法(例如 cipher AES-256-CBC)。
  • auth:设置消息认证码算法(例如 auth SHA256)。
  • tls-auth:使用TLS认证增强安全性。

4. 启动OpenVPN

  • 命令行启动:使用命令行工具启动OpenVPN。
  • 图形界面启动:在OpenVPN GUI中,右键单击连接,选择配置文件以启动VPN连接。

5. 测试VPN连接

一旦OpenVPN连接成功,您可以访问网站(如https://www.whatismyip.com/)检查您的IP地址是否已更改,以验证连接是否安全。

OpenVPN加密的注意事项

在配置OpenVPN时,需要注意以下几点:

  • 保持软件更新:定期检查OpenVPN和操作系统的更新,以确保您使用的是最新的安全补丁。
  • 使用强密码:确保使用强而复杂的密码来保护VPN账户。
  • 定期更换证书和密钥:定期更新VPN证书和密钥以提高安全性。

常见问题解答(FAQ)

1. OpenVPN的加密强度有多高?

OpenVPN使用AES-256等强加密算法,这被认为是目前最安全的加密标准之一。结合其他安全措施,如TLS认证,OpenVPN可以提供极高的安全性。

2. 如何检查OpenVPN的连接状态?

在OpenVPN GUI中,您可以查看连接日志,以获取有关连接状态的信息。此外,通过命令行使用openvpn --status命令也可以查看连接状态。

3. OpenVPN支持哪些加密协议?

OpenVPN支持多种加密协议,包括AES、Blowfish、CAST5、3DES等,用户可以根据需要选择适合的加密算法。

4. 使用OpenVPN安全吗?

是的,OpenVPN被广泛认为是非常安全的VPN协议,其加密和身份验证机制使其能够有效防止各种网络攻击。

结论

配置OpenVPN以实现数据加密是一个非常有效的方法,可以保护用户的隐私和安全。通过上述步骤,您可以轻松地设置并使用OpenVPN。记住,在使用VPN时,保持安全意识,并定期检查配置与安全设置,将有助于确保您的数据传输安全无虞。

正文完